wireguard vpn ubuntu

🔑 Туннельное шифрование 👁️ Защита от слежки 📡 Безопасные каналы 🚫 Защита от перехвата 🌐 Шифрование трафика DNS 🔗 Безопасное соединение

wireguard vpn ubuntu

image
image

Как настроить WireGuard VPN на Ubuntu: пошаговая инструкция для российских пользователей

Если вы ищете быстрый и безопасный способ защитить свою интернет-активность, подключиться к корпоративной сети или просто обойти географические ограничения, VPN — ваш лучший помощник. Сегодня расскажу, как установить и настроить WireGuard VPN на Ubuntu — одной из самых популярных и современных систем для серверов и ПК.

Почему именно WireGuard?

WireGuard — это современный протокол VPN, который славится своей простотой, высокой скоростью и низким потреблением ресурсов. В отличие от старых решений вроде OpenVPN или IPSec, WireGuard легче настраивается и работает быстрее. Это делает его отличным выбором для российских пользователей, которым важна безопасность и стабильность соединения.

Что понадобится перед началом

  • Устройство с установленной Ubuntu (20.04, 22.04 или более новая).
  • Пользователь с правами администратора (sudo).
  • Доступ к серверу или VPS, где будет размещён VPN-сервер.
  • Основные знания командной строки.

Шаг 1: Обновляем систему

Перед установкой новых пакетов лучше обновить систему:

sudo apt update && sudo apt upgrade -y

Шаг 2: Установка WireGuard

На Ubuntu WireGuard уже включён в стандартные репозитории, поэтому установка очень проста:

sudo apt install wireguard

Проверьте, что установка прошла успешно:

wg --version

Вы должны увидеть версию WireGuard.

Шаг 3: Создание ключей

Для безопасного соединения нужны ключи — приватный и публичный:

wg genkey | sudo tee /etc/wireguard/privatekey | wg pubkey | sudo tee /etc/wireguard/publickey

Зайдите в каталог и посмотрите ключи:

cat /etc/wireguard/privatekey
cat /etc/wireguard/publickey

Запишите их — они понадобятся позже.

Шаг 4: Настройка конфигурационного файла

Создаём файл /etc/wireguard/wg0.conf:

[Interface]
PrivateKey = ВАШ_ПРИВАТНЫЙ_КЛЮЧ
Address = 10.0.0.1/24
ListenPort = 51820

Замените ВАШ_ПРИВАТНЫЙ_КЛЮЧ на ваш приватный ключ.

Для клиента (например, на вашем ПК или смартфоне) создайте аналогичный файл, только с другим IP:

[Interface]
PrivateKey = КЛЮЧ_КЛИЕНТА
Address = 10.0.0.2/24

[Peer]
PublicKey = ПУБЛИЧНЫЙ_КЛЮЧ_СЕРВЕРА
Endpoint = ваш_ip_или_домен:51820
AllowedIPs = 0.0.0.0/0, ::/0
PersistentKeepalive = 25

Обязательно замените placeholders на реальные ключи и IP.

Шаг 5: Запуск VPN-сервера

Запустите интерфейс WireGuard:

sudo wg-quick up wg0

Проверьте статус:

sudo wg

Если всё настроено правильно, вы увидите активное соединение.

Шаг 6: Настройка автозапуска

Чтобы VPN запускался автоматически при загрузке системы:

sudo systemctl enable wg-quick@wg0

Шаг 7: Проверка соединения

На клиенте попробуйте пропинговать сервер:

ping 10.0.0.1

Если всё работает, вы получите ответы.


Итог

Настройка WireGuard на Ubuntu — это быстрый и надёжный способ обеспечить безопасность в сети, получить доступ к заблокированным ресурсам или защитить личные данные. В отличие от более громоздких решений, WireGuard требует минимум усилий и отлично подходит для российских пользователей, ценящих скорость и конфиденциальность.

Если у вас возникнут вопросы или потребуется помощь — не стесняйтесь обращаться к сообществам Linux и VPN, там много полезных советов.


Если нужно расширить статью или сделать её более технической, сообщите — я подготовлю дополнения!

🔑 Туннельное шифрование 👁️ Защита от слежки 📡 Безопасные каналы 🚫 Защита от перехвата 🌐 Шифрование трафика DNS 🔗 Безопасное соединение

Присоединиться к обсуждению

Комментариев пока нет.

Оставить комментарий

Решите простую математическую задачу для защиты от ботов